  14. Wyre Wintermute I'm just a butterly dreaming I'm a man

    As an aside. Seru and Emp aren't the only ways to get a 75 speed mount.

    SoL =>75
    PoP => None
    LoY => Drogmor (Casino)
    LDoN => None
    GoD => None
    DoN => None
    DoDH => None
    PoR => Ghostrider
    TSS => None*
    TBS => Corrupted Drogmor
    SoF => None
    SoD => Imperial Sokokar + Shiny Roboboar (anniversary + TSS raid drop)
    UF => Queen Cliknar + Master of UF
    HoT => None/ Whirligig (Anniversary)
    VoA => Selyrah (Master of Alaris)
    RoF => None
    CoTF => None
    TDS => None
    TBM => Pridwing (Mirror Master)
    EoK =>Golden Rhino (Tsaph champion)
    RoS => Stonegazer (Scalebreaker)
    TBL => Efreeti Carpet (Burinator)
    ToV => Griffon (Icebreaker)
    CoV => Jakelope (The Frozen One)
    ToL => Golden Owlbear (Defender of Blood)
    NoS => Shik'nar (Night's Avenger)




    *TSS => None/Roboboar upgrade (Claim combined w/ lower raid drop)
    SoD+ => Gnomish Hover Transport (Overseer)

    RoS and beyond all have a 75 speed mount (or two) for getting the Collector's edition or higher.

    There's the Heritage crate mounts and several LoN mounts, but they're random gambling packs.. so meh.

    So unlike the Imprisoned Sokokar, there was a continued method to get a 75 speed mount as EQ progressed. They stayed primarily raid-bound up until UF, though the Shiny Roboboar was doable w/o a raid by then, and the Glowing Drogmor Drums just needed plat and/or Loyalty tokens(HoT).

    Looking at the 75 speed mount, there ought to be one alternative method for obtaining an 85 speed mount... and the next raid version would be due next year. I know the expansions don't track specifically 1:1 but given current resources, etc..

    We have been doing VP monthly on an off-raid night for achievements (riding one mainly on Hoshkar) and for the trophy for some of the guilds in our alliance.The bridle is a bonus.

    Hoshkar needs more than 2-3 groups unless you had the perfect makeup. You will end up with lots of adds, not to mention the vortexes which can easily overlap. Try it without any bards or enchanters (we usually have 1 enchanter and 0 bards) and you will notice that it isn't the easiest of the 3.

    The other 2 events are easier from our viewpoint, especially Talandor.

    Also knights should get a new mount next expansion with ludicrous speed.
